i was done my work for the night and decided i wanted a sweet treat to eat while i enjoyed one of my shows.
i found:
1 banana 
chocolate chips
peanut butter
cereal
all great ingredients...mismatching to some, but tasty crumble to me!
i mixed some crunched up Kashi Toasted Cinnamon cereal with some Cracklin' Oat Bran cereal (the best cereal known to man, unfortunately it is unavailable in Canada - side note: what's with that?!?!), and a little maple syrup and pressed it into a small pyrex container. set my oven to 350, spread peanut butter over the cereal then sliced bananas, then a drizzle more of maple syrup, tossed on some chocolate chips and into the oven. i let it heat and form for about 10 - 15 minutes, taking it out when the cereal had formed a base and the bananas were caramelized. it was divine, the perfect compliment to my couch time!
